Cyberpunk 2077 has been spotted as an Xbox Series S/X optimised title on the Xbox Store, ahead of CD Projekt's scheduled video stream later today. The popular role-playing game could soon be available in an enhanced version for Microsoft's Xbox Series S/X and Sony's PlayStation 5 consoles, which may be announced at the event on Tuesday. The Polish video games maker previously revealed that a current-generation version of the game and a major update to the game were scheduled for Q1 2022 — that quarter runs from January 1 to March 31.

Couchpotato February 17th, 2022 00:53

Yeah leaks, rumors, and developer posts hint two large expansions are still in the pipeline. The first DLC expansion is supposed to add more story content to pacifica.
Quote:

The first expansion pack will take place in Pacifica. You can explore and find quests in an area called the “Combat zone." There will be two new gangs here - the Bozos and the Slaughterhouse. The new area seemed inspired by S.T.A.L.K.E.R. The second expansion pack is currently in early development but will only launch if the first expansion does well in sales.
So yeah more content is being added to the game. Even the latest investment reports even hint a possible sequel is in early development along with a new Witcher game.
